BEDSTONE TRANSFORMING EDUCATION


52


Recognising that the world of education is in upheaval, the Headmaster of Bedstone, Mr Toby Mullins, is undertaking an exciting transformation of the school to ensure that it is well-positioned to take advantage of fast-emerging opportunities now and into the future, whilst retaining the caring ethos and focus on safeguarding for which it is well known.


With over 20 years’ experience as a Head, as well as Chair of both the Society of Heads and the Independent Schools’ Council, Mr Mullins has a proven track record of success in delivering an educational experience with academic rigour for all students.


From removing the traditional Saturday school lessons, to offering extended Senior School days and creating an enhanced Sixth Form with flexi-boarding, tailormade tutoring, industry mentoring, career pathways and a new programme specifically designed to nurture intellectually gifted students and to develop their talents into employable skills.


Mr Mullins is aware of the challenge that many independent schools are facing, and is confident in the changes being made: “Expectations are high. We are keen to ensure that academic success is one of the key features of the school.


We know that many pupils have found remote learning a struggle, and the introduction of evening sessions will give us the opportunity to do some catch-up on the academics, as well as enable pupils to spend more time with their friends in a relaxed learning environment.


Our pupils will realise their full potential. By the time they leave, their results will ensure that they are capable of taking up places at the top Universities or on the most competitive corporate apprenticeship schemes.

We seek to inspire and nurture every student, from the youngest in our dedicated Junior School to the oldest in our Senior School or Sixth Form, helping to build on their unique strengths and leave Bedstone as well-rounded individuals.


Bedstone is an independent, rural co-educational boarding and day school set in the heart of the beautiful Marches countryside in south Shropshire on the Herefordshire and Powys borders. Non selective, the school provides a wonderful all-round education for students from 4 to 18 years old.0
